I went to the dentist's office this afternoon to get my teeth cleaned. Everything went smoothly, and my gums are a lot better than they were when I saw here before the deep cleaning.

Nonetheless, she wants me to brush my teeth differently: use a dry toothbrush, use baking soda toothpaste, and brush starting with the inside bottom teeth, then inside top, and repeat with the outside bottom and top. I will try the baking soda toothpaste, but if it tastes as bad as I expect, I will keep using the stuff I'm using now, in order to brush long enough.

She also painted on a fluoride treatment, which she said would be good for the roots of my teeth, and at $47 I said sure.

At the end of the visit, the hygienist told me she was getting the Covid vaccine after work today, which I was glad to hear: that's patient care, with patients who have to be maskless for the treatment.
